The first one was a fellow photographer asking me why I present an hourly rate to my clients for renting my equipment and what I would do if a client would not want to rent it. \u201cGo there without a camera?\u201d he asked me, \u201cYes\u201d is my answer. And the second one was me being involved in a shoot, without even touching a camera.<\/p>\n<p><em>First: why clients can rent my equipment<\/em><br \/>\nIt costs money. Depreciation, maintenance, insurance. However, some of my clients do not need me to bring anything because they own photography equipment themselves. Sometimes because I have helped them set up an in-house photography department where one or two of their employees take photographs and they occasionally call me in for a job. I am more than happy to shoot with the stuff I advised them to buy in the first place.<\/p>\n<p><em>Second: a shoot without touching the camera<\/em><br \/>\nSometimes people need a little confirmation and \/ or education. When the stakes are slightly higher than usual, for example when two fine cooks come over to create some material for an ad-campaign, I can come over and help the parties involved, rather than shoot it myself leaving them passive and none the wiser. This particular shoot for instance the photographer and I discussed the types of shots needed and wanted and possible extras, we discussed angles (the space had some constraints regarding backgrounds) and then I set up the lighting in the mean time telling her what I was doing and why.<br \/>\nWhen the happy subjects arrived the photographer was able to work confidently and shoot some great photographs. I intervened a couple of times to direct the cooks, who started referring to me as the strange fellow in the owl-sweater, before she got the hang of that too. This is win-win because it builds the confidence of the person holding the camera and it spreads knowledge.<\/p>\n<figure id=\"attachment_757\" aria-describedby=\"caption-attachment-757\" style=\"width: 1024px\" class=\"wp-caption alignnone\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" class=\"size-full wp-image-757\" src=\"https:\/\/www.joerivanveen.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2015\/11\/20151102_MG_7897-Jan-en-Lars.jpg\" alt=\"Photo Touscha Eikelenboom 2015\" width=\"1024\" height=\"683\"><figcaption id=\"caption-attachment-757\" class=\"wp-caption-text\">Photo Touscha Eikelenboom 2015<\/figcaption><\/figure>\n<p>This thing can most adequately be described as Photography consultancy I think, since I am not a full blown art-director and I have specific technical knowledge of photography and related equipment.
